34 lines
460 B
Bash
Executable file
34 lines
460 B
Bash
Executable file
#!/usr/bin/env bash
|
|
|
|
TMP_PATH="$HOME/.cache/eww/tmp-screenshot.png"
|
|
|
|
report () {
|
|
xclip -selection clipboard -target image/png -i $TMP_PATH
|
|
notify-send -i $TMP_PATH -a Screenshot "Screenshot" "Screenshot copied successfully"
|
|
}
|
|
|
|
recollect () {
|
|
rm $TMP_PATH
|
|
}
|
|
|
|
full () {
|
|
maim $TMP_PATH
|
|
}
|
|
|
|
area () {
|
|
maim --select $TMP_PATH
|
|
}
|
|
|
|
if [[ $1 == "full" ]]; then
|
|
full
|
|
report
|
|
recollect
|
|
fi
|
|
|
|
if [[ $1 == "area" ]]; then
|
|
area
|
|
report
|
|
recollect
|
|
fi
|
|
|
|
exit 0
|